1. “One can imagine one’s making a conscious choice” : AI and algorithmic awareness among Swedish public librarians
University essay from Lunds universitet/Avdelningen för ABM, digitala kulturer samt förlags- och bokmarknadskunskapAbstract : In this thesis I provide insight into how librarians at public libraries perceive, understand, and interact with algorithms and AI in relation to their profession. My main focus lies in how librarians’ perceptions of algorithms and AI ultimately shape their actions. READ MORE

2. What do we talk about when we talk about algorithmic literacy? : A scoping review
University essay from Högskolan i Borås/Akademin för bibliotek, information, pedagogik och ITAbstract : Problem formulation, goal and objectives: Algorithms are ubiquitous in digital society, yet complex to understand and often hidden. Algorithmic literacy can be a useful concept when educating and empowering users. However, it is not uniformly defined or used, and the state of knowledge is unclear. READ MORE

4. Mitigating algorithmic bias in Artificial Intelligence systems
University essay from Uppsala universitet/Matematiska institutionenAbstract : Artificial Intelligence (AI) systems are increasingly used in society to make decisions that can have direct implications on human lives; credit risk assessments, employment decisions and criminal suspects predictions. As public attention has been drawn towards examples of discriminating and biased AI systems, concerns have been raised about the fairness of these systems. READ MORE

5. Towards algorithmic Experience : Redesigning Facebook’s News Feed
University essay from Uppsala universitet/Institutionen för informatik och mediaAbstract : Algorithms currently have direct implications in our democracies and societies, but they also define mostly all our daily activities as users, defining our decisions and promoting different behaviors. In this context, it is necessary to define and think about how to design the different implications that these algorithms have from a user centered perspective, particularly in social media platforms that have such relevance in our information sources and flow.
